      <description>&lt;P&gt;Unfortunately, you cannot assign a Model Pattern to a Wall&amp;nbsp;Layer, so the pattern will scale with the scale of the View so that it always plots at the same size (rather than maintaining a fixed "model" dimension and plotting larger or smaller based on the view scale).&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;It may be easier to get the fill pattern&amp;nbsp;right for one, commonly used scale, and then using filled regions in views of other scales. &amp;nbsp;Unless someone else has a more clever suggestion for getting different fill patterns to be used for different view scales. &amp;nbsp;(I did not see a way to change the pattern assigned to a material based on whether the View was set to Medium or Fine. &amp;nbsp;(Coarse can be different, as that is not set in the material for the layer, but for the overall Wall width. &amp;nbsp;But you may not want the entire Wall width in Coarse views getting the insulation pattern.)&lt;/P&gt;</description>
